Question : Select the option that can be used as a one-word substitute for the given group of words.

An unlikely chance or occurrence, especially a piece of good luck

Option 1: Pauper

Option 2: Messiah

Option 3: Fluke

Option 4: Masquerade

Team Careers360 21st Jan, 2024

Correct Answer: Fluke


Solution : The correct choice is the third option.

Fluke means a chance occurrence, particularly something positive or successful, that happens by accident rather than by design.

Therefore, the correct one-word substitute for an unlikely chance or occurrence, especially a piece of good luck, is fluke.

Question : In which of the following states of India is the "Ambubachi Mela" held every year?

Option 1: Gujarat

Option 2: Sikkim

Option 3: Kerala

Option 4: Assam

Team Careers360 13th Jan, 2024

Correct Answer: Assam


Solution : The correct option is Assam.
